MEK POLITICAL PRISONERS ON HUNGER STRIKE Two political prisoners in Iran, who are supporters of the People's Mojahedin Organization of Iran (PMOI, Mujahedin-e Khalq or MEK), have been on a hunger strike since October 17 over the poor living condition in prison. Mehdi Farahi Shandiz and Mohammad Riazat,  MEK  supporters who protested the lack of facilities and warm water in the central prison of Karaj, were relocated to solitary confinement the day after their hunger strike began, according to the Campaign in Defense of Political and Civil Prisoners. Riazat was arrested following the widespread anti-regime protests organized by the MEK last August before being temporarily released on bail. He was then sentenced to three years in jail on charges of “insulting the Founder and Supreme Leader” and “propaganda against the regime” by Judge Mehdi Zeinali of the criminal revolutionary court. Iranian political prisoner deprived of medical care Iranian political prisoner Majid Assadi (File) Iran, October 15, 2019 —Iranian regime authorities in Gohardasht Prison of Karaj, west of Tehran, are hindering the medical care that political prisoner  Majid Assadi  needs by not permitting his transfer to a hospital. This political prisoner is suffering from  various illnesses , including his glands and digesting system, eyes and spinal cord. Prison authorities are demanding that he wear prison clothing when sent to a hospital. This is a method used by Iranian regime authorities to humiliate political prisoners when sent outside of their controlled facilities and into the public. Rights Groups Urge UN to Investigate the 1988 Massacre of MEK Activists Written by  Shamsi Saadati  on  04 October 2019 . Human rights groups have called on the United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ights Michelle Bachelet to launch an independent investigation into the 1988 massacre of thousands of political prisoners, primarily affiliated to the People’s Mojahedin Organization of Iran (PMOI,  Mujahedin e Khalq or MEK ), by the Iranian regime. Numerous non-governmental organizations made the appeal to the UN human rights chief during the Human Rights Council’s 42 nd  session in Geneva. The actions by the NGOs included addresses at the Council’s plenary, written submissions and organizing side events about the  1988 massacre .
